I have sailed several squaretop Formula 18s (Tiger, F18, Infusion). Those sails like a fairly stiff leech but it can easily be oversheeted so you have to pay attention. The top will stall first so you will have to sheet in to a stall then ease out to where the back telltails stream to see where the proper sheeting is for the wind conditions. I have found that even in very light winds the downhaul likes to be snugged on. This will open up the top as well. Not too much but it is something that you need to play with. The masts are getting bigger sections and that will throw another wrench into the mix...you will need to look closely at rotation.
